What were the main reasons for the First World War * 1 point?

Answers

The First World War, sometimes known as WWI or WW1, was an international conflict that raged in Europe from July 28, 1914, to November 11, 1918.

The July Crisis began on June 28, 1914, when Bosnian Serb Yugoslav nationalist Gavrilo Princip killed Archduke Franz Ferdinand in Sarajevo. On July 23, in response, Austria-Hungary gave Serbia a deadline. Serbia's response did not appease the Austrians, and the two entered a state of war. Much of Europe was enmeshed in a web of alliances due to the bilateral Balkan conflict. By July 1914, the major European countries had split into the Triple Entente, which included France, Russia, and Britain, and the Triple Alliance, which included Germany, Austria-Hungary, and Italy. Italy was able to avoid the war until April 1915 when it joined the Allied Powers as a result of the Triple Alliance's solely defensive nature.

5. Elected to the presidency in 1856, name the "bland" Democratic president who oversaw through his troubled administration the Panic of 1857 and John Brown's raid? A) Andrew Butler B) James Buchanan C) Hinton R. Helper D) William Seward E) Millard Fillmore 6. Who would have supported strongly Chief Justice Roger Taney's Dred Scott Decision (1857)? A) Free laborers in California B) Runaway slaves living in the North C) Northern radical abolitionists D) pro-slavery Southerners E) Believers in popular sovereignty

Answers

The "bland" Democratic president who oversaw the Panic of 1857 and John Brown's raid was James Buchanan. Buchanan was elected to the presidency in 1856 and served from 1857 to 1861. His presidency was marked by significant challenges and controversies, including the economic crisis of the Panic of 1857 and the escalation of tensions over slavery.

The Panic of 1857 was a severe economic downturn that began with the collapse of the Ohio Life Insurance and Trust Company. It quickly spread throughout the United States, leading to bank failures, unemployment, and a decline in trade and industrial production. Buchanan's administration struggled to effectively address the economic crisis, exacerbating the hardships faced by many Americans during that time.

In addition to the economic challenges, Buchanan also had to deal with the growing sectional tensions over slavery. One of the most significant events during his presidency was John Brown's raid on Harpers Ferry in 1859. John Brown, an abolitionist, led a failed attempt to seize a federal arsenal in an effort to spark a slave rebellion. Buchanan's handling of the crisis was criticized, as he struggled to find a balanced response that would appease both the pro-slavery South and the anti-slavery North.

Regarding the Dred Scott Decision of 1857, those who would have strongly supported Chief Justice Roger Taney's ruling were pro-slavery Southerners. The Dred Scott case involved a slave named Dred Scott who had lived in free territories and states. The Supreme Court, under Taney's leadership, declared that Scott was not entitled to his freedom and that the Missouri Compromise, which restricted slavery in certain territories, was unconstitutional.

Overall, James Buchanan's presidency was marked by a series of challenges and controversies, including economic crises and escalating tensions over slavery, which further divided the nation in the years leading up to the American Civil War.

in the early 1960s, the sncc was formed primarily by

Answers

In the early 1960s, the SNCC was formed primarily by young Black college students who were inspired by the sit-in movement and the Montgomery bus boycott.

The SNCC (Student Nonviolent Coordinating Committee) was created to coordinate civil rights activities and protests throughout the South.The SNCC was founded at Shaw University in Raleigh, North Carolina in April 1960 by young student activists, including Ella Baker, James Lawson, and Diane Nash. These activists wanted to take a more militant approach to the struggle for civil rights, and they were critical of the more conservative leadership of the NAACP and SCLC. The SNCC quickly became an important force in the civil rights movement, organizing voter registration drives, sit-ins, and other direct action protests.The SNCC played a key role in many of the most important events of the civil rights era, including the Freedom Rides, the March on Washington, and the Selma to Montgomery march.

Despite its successes, the SNCC faced many challenges, including violent opposition from white segregationists, internal conflicts over strategy and tactics, and a lack of funding and resources. The organization was dissolved in the early 1970s, but its legacy lives on in the continued struggle for civil rights and social justice.

Why do you think the writers of the constitution require a super majority or 2/3 majority in the Senate in order to impeach a president?

Answers

The writers of the US Constitution required a supermajority or 2/3 majority in the Senate in order to impeach a president as a way of ensuring that impeachment is not used frivolously or as a political weapon.

Impeachment is a serious process that can have significant consequences, both for the president and for the country as a whole.  

By requiring a supermajority or 2/3 majority in the Senate to impeach a president, the Constitution places a high bar for impeachment, ensuring that it is only used in cases of serious misconduct. This requirement also helps to prevent impeachment from being used as a partisan tool, as it requires a significant level of bipartisan support to successfully remove a president from office.

Additionally, the requirement for a supermajority or 2/3 majority in the Senate reflects the framers' belief in the importance of checks and balances. By requiring a high level of consensus in the Senate, the Constitution ensures that no one branch of government has unchecked power. This principle of checks and balances is a cornerstone of the US Constitution and is designed to prevent the abuse of power by any one individual or institution.

Overall, the requirement for a supermajority or 2/3 majority in the Senate to impeach a president is intended to ensure that impeachment is only used in cases of serious misconduct, and to prevent it from being used as a political weapon or partisan tool.
